fre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)庫(kù)設(shè)計(jì)開發(fā)ppt課件(參考版)

2024-11-06 22:15本頁(yè)面
  

【正文】 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 作業(yè): DBA的職責(zé) . 2. a)找出下面表的三個(gè)候選鍵 . b)給出一個(gè)四行四列的表 ,要求只有一個(gè)由前三列組成的候選鍵 . ,要求說(shuō)明設(shè)計(jì)的背景及理由 . A B C D a1 b1 c1 d1 a2 b3 c1 d2 a3 b4 c2 d2 a4 b2 c2 d1 。 目前沒(méi)有實(shí)現(xiàn) 。 關(guān)系模型的數(shù)據(jù)庫(kù)系統(tǒng)在 70年代開始出現(xiàn) , 且發(fā)展迅速 , 并已逐漸取代了非關(guān)系模型的數(shù)據(jù)庫(kù)系統(tǒng)的統(tǒng)治地位 , 現(xiàn)在流行的數(shù)據(jù)庫(kù)系統(tǒng)大都是基于關(guān)系模型的 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 ? 目前 , 數(shù)據(jù)庫(kù)領(lǐng)域中最常用的數(shù)據(jù)模型有四種: – 層次模型 (Hierarchical Model) – 網(wǎng)狀模型 (Network Model) – 關(guān)系模型 (Relational Model) – 面向?qū)ο竽P?(Object Oriented Model) 層次模型和網(wǎng)狀模型統(tǒng)稱為非關(guān)系模型 。 是給定的數(shù)據(jù)模型中數(shù)據(jù)及其聯(lián)系所具有的制約和依賴規(guī)則 , 用以限定符合數(shù)據(jù)模型的數(shù)據(jù)庫(kù)狀態(tài)以及狀態(tài)的變化 , 以保證數(shù)據(jù)的正確 、 有效 、 相容 。 數(shù)據(jù)模型必須定義這些操作的確切含義 、 操作符號(hào) 、 操作規(guī)則 (如優(yōu)先級(jí) )以及實(shí)現(xiàn)操作的語(yǔ)言 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 ? 2)數(shù)據(jù)操作:數(shù)據(jù)操作是對(duì)系統(tǒng)動(dòng)態(tài)特性的描述 。 通常按照數(shù)據(jù)結(jié)構(gòu)的類型來(lái)命名數(shù)據(jù)模型 。 ? 1)數(shù)據(jù)結(jié)構(gòu):數(shù)據(jù)結(jié)構(gòu)用于描述系統(tǒng)的靜態(tài)特性 。一般的講 , 任何一種數(shù)據(jù)模型都是嚴(yán)格定義的概念的集合 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 ? 數(shù)據(jù)模型是數(shù)據(jù)庫(kù)的框架 , 這個(gè)框架表示了信息及其聯(lián)系的組織方式和表達(dá)方式 , 同時(shí)反映了存取路徑 。 空值不同于數(shù)字 0和空串 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 規(guī)則 5 實(shí)體完整性規(guī)則 ? 任意行在主鍵列上的取值都不允許為空值( NULL Value) 。 而且 , 規(guī)則 3只能按列值存取要求元組必須唯一 。 但其主要目的是幫助DBA檢查在什么地方表中的行記錄沒(méi)有按正確方式存放 。 這一點(diǎn)在 “ 只能基于內(nèi)容存取行 ” 規(guī)則中已體現(xiàn) 。 實(shí)際中 , 查詢職工號(hào)為 10001號(hào)職工的信息 , 沒(méi)有查詢第一行職工的信息 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 規(guī)則 3 只能基于內(nèi)容存取行規(guī)則 ? 行的順序可以任意交換 , 或者說(shuō) , 行是沒(méi)有次序的 , 我們只可以通過(guò)行的內(nèi)容即每一行中所存在的屬性值來(lái)檢索 。 例如 , 人事管理中常見(jiàn)的職工登記表有簡(jiǎn)歷這一列 ,如果我們將簡(jiǎn)歷這一列設(shè)計(jì)為備注型字段 , 則對(duì)曾經(jīng)學(xué)習(xí)工作過(guò)的單位的查詢基本不能完成 , 但如果將該列放入職工表的行中 , 則我們需要給表建立一定數(shù)目的列 , 這個(gè)數(shù)目要達(dá)到某一職工可能有的最多的學(xué)習(xí)工作單位數(shù) , 但是這是不切實(shí)際的 。 用戶可以自定義數(shù)據(jù)類型 , 某一字段可以是用戶定義的復(fù)雜類型 。 ? 第一范式規(guī)則是關(guān)系模型的基本規(guī)則 , 但在對(duì)象關(guān)系數(shù)據(jù)庫(kù)系統(tǒng)中 , 這一規(guī)則將不在是數(shù)據(jù)庫(kù)設(shè)計(jì)的一個(gè)約束 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 規(guī)則 2 第一泛式規(guī)則 ? 關(guān)系模型要求關(guān)系必須是規(guī)范化的 , 即要求關(guān)系中不允許含有多值屬性和含有內(nèi)部結(jié)構(gòu) , 遵守這樣規(guī)則的表稱為第一范式 。不同 DBMS下的數(shù)據(jù)進(jìn)行移動(dòng)交換時(shí) , 處理規(guī)則也不相同 , 數(shù)據(jù)導(dǎo)入導(dǎo)出時(shí)要特別注意此問(wèn)題 。 不同的 DBMS當(dāng)字段類型發(fā)生變化時(shí) , 對(duì)已有數(shù)據(jù)的處理規(guī)則也不相同 。該規(guī)則對(duì)應(yīng):設(shè)計(jì)表時(shí) , 確定了表名之后 , 給每一個(gè)字段命名 , 并確定字段類型 、 長(zhǎng)度 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 規(guī)則 1 列是同質(zhì)的 ? 每一列中的分量是同一類型的數(shù)據(jù) , 來(lái)自同一個(gè)域 。 ? 關(guān)系規(guī)則是在關(guān)系模型的發(fā)明者 系列論文中提出 , 這些規(guī)則反映了特定的數(shù)學(xué)假設(shè) , 目的是為了建立一個(gè)良好的關(guān)系結(jié)構(gòu) 。 視圖表是由基本表或其他視圖表導(dǎo)出的表 , 是虛表 , 不對(duì)應(yīng)實(shí)際存儲(chǔ)的數(shù)據(jù) 。 基本表是實(shí)際存在的表 , 它是實(shí)際存儲(chǔ)數(shù)據(jù)的邏輯表示 。 數(shù)據(jù)庫(kù)所有關(guān)系模式的集合構(gòu)成數(shù)據(jù)庫(kù)模式 。 數(shù)據(jù)庫(kù)是關(guān)系的集合 。 設(shè)計(jì)表的列布局就是數(shù)據(jù)庫(kù)的邏輯設(shè)計(jì) 。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 ? 表的列相對(duì)是穩(wěn)定的 , 它描述表的結(jié)構(gòu) 。 ? 笛卡爾積中的許多元組是 無(wú)實(shí)際意義的 , 從中取出有 實(shí)際意義 的元組來(lái)構(gòu)造關(guān)系 。 主碼的諸屬性稱為主屬性(Prime attribute)。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 ? 若關(guān)系中的某一屬性組的值能唯一地標(biāo)識(shí)一個(gè)元組 , 則稱該屬性組為候選碼 (Candidate key)。 由于域可以相同 , 為了加以區(qū)分 ,必須對(duì)每列起一個(gè)名字 , 稱為屬性 (Attribute)。 北京郵電大學(xué)軟件學(xué)院 郭文明 《 數(shù)據(jù)庫(kù)設(shè)計(jì)與開發(fā) 》 講義 ? 定義 (Relation) D1 D2 … Dn的子集叫作在域 D1, D2, …, Dn 的關(guān)系 , 表示為 R(D1, D2, …, Dn) R這里只表示關(guān)
點(diǎn)擊復(fù)制文檔內(nèi)容
教學(xué)課件相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1